| Task: | Sanalista |
| Sender: | EeliH |
| Submission time: | 2020-09-28 08:38:19 +0300 |
| Language: | C++ (C++11) |
| Status: | READY |
| Result: | 100 |
| group | verdict | score |
|---|---|---|
| #1 | ACCEPTED | 100 |
| test | verdict | time | |
|---|---|---|---|
| #1 | ACCEPTED | 0.01 s | details |
| #2 | ACCEPTED | 0.01 s | details |
| #3 | ACCEPTED | 0.01 s | details |
Compiler report
input/code.cpp: In function 'int main()':
input/code.cpp:13:26: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
for(int j = 0; j < sana.length(); j++) {
~~^~~~~~~~~~~~~~~Code
#include <iostream>
using namespace std;
int main() {
bool kirjaimet[26] = {false};
int sanamaara;
cin >> sanamaara;
int tulos = 0;
for(int i = 0; i < sanamaara; i++) {
string sana;
cin >> sana;
for(int j = 0; j < sana.length(); j++) {
kirjaimet[sana.at(j)-97] = !kirjaimet[sana.at(j)-97];
}
bool a = true;
for(int j = 0; j < 26; j++) {
if(kirjaimet[j]) {
a = false;
break;
}
}
if(a)
tulos++;
for(int j = 0; j < 26; j++) {
kirjaimet[j] = false;
}
}
cout << tulos << endl;
}
Test details
Test 1
Verdict: ACCEPTED
| input |
|---|
| 1000 korvata sopimusaika nuhatartunta korttiautomaatti ... |
| correct output |
|---|
| 15 |
| user output |
|---|
| 15 |
Test 2
Verdict: ACCEPTED
| input |
|---|
| 1000 pub hansikaslokero erikoisvalmisteinen unijukka ... |
| correct output |
|---|
| 42 |
| user output |
|---|
| 42 |
Test 3
Verdict: ACCEPTED
| input |
|---|
| 1000 haapalastu toipumisaika mustalaiskieli taidelainaamo ... |
| correct output |
|---|
| 70 |
| user output |
|---|
| 70 |
